Output 2933510da299181bbe18285f9a6298b03958c9ec973da2e26e9f9224a1784715:0

value
56361906
script pubkey
OP_HASH160 OP_PUSHBYTES_20 4880e46bb165a5362e3d58b51242a5fec247ac4d OP_EQUAL
address
MEWXHqK615HDDonLTEti1YERDZMEWko6wB
transaction
2933510da299181bbe18285f9a6298b03958c9ec973da2e26e9f9224a1784715
spent
true